What Is O.U.P.S. — And Why It Matters

  • ✔ Free, statewide public utility marking service
  • ✔ Required by law before most digging projects
  • ✔ Marks utility-owned lines like gas, electric, water, telecom
  • ✘ Does NOT mark private lines — those are your responsibility

Calling 811 helps prevent injuries, outages, and violations. But it doesn’t cover everything underground.

What O.U.P.S. Will Not Mark

Most homeowners assume 811 marks everything. It doesn’t. O.U.P.S. only marks public lines owned by utilities. Private lines after your meter are left untouched, including:

  • Underground electric to garages, barns, or outdoor lights
  • Private gas lines to grills, pools, or heaters
  • Sewer laterals, septic lines, irrigation systems
  • Fiber, communication, and well supply lines

These lines are often unmarked and unprotected — unless you take that next step.

When to Request Private Utility Locating

  • You’ve already called 811, and your ticket is cleared
  • You plan to dig where a private line might exist
  • You don’t have clear records for older buildings or barns
  • You’re installing a fence, trench, driveway, or patio
